was the country where the peas were grown? In the process of isolating pea protein, what solvents were used?

As for our Pea Protein, we source it from China, but we do so with great care and attention. Chinese producers are the only ones currently providing organic pea protein isolate, even if the peas come from other countries but the processing takes place Since the protein isolate comes from the manufacturing of noodles, it is a waste product. Every ingredient we import is extensively tested and third party lab tested by us and we are happy to share the results with you. Our warehouse in Fort Worth, Texas, is where we receive the raw materials and do all of the packaging. There was no use of solvents- The fiber and starches are separated from the protein by just adding water.
